That is a lot of torque. I think you need one with a bit more speed and not so much torque. I could be wrong.

This is what Align throws on the 500. From what I understand what Align puts on it's super combos is a good starting place.

DS510
●Stall torque: 3.7kg.cm (51.38 oz. in.) @ 4.8V
4.6kg.cm (63.88 oz. in) @ 6.0V
●Motion speed: 0.13sec/60° @ 4.8V
0.11sec/60° @ 6.0V

If you want something cheaper you could consider this one.
Its a new servo, made by Henge. Being cheap and new it is a bit of a gamble if they last over time, but if the gear-train is anything like the faster one i have here on the bench it should be a great budget servo for the swash. It is one size smaller than standard servos, so you need the adapter plates that come in the hurricane kit.

I have both my hurries fully equipped and flying well, otherwise i would have taken the plunge and make a review on them.
